IIRC, when they first said on the podcast that the kickstarter was going to be moved to January that the kickstarter being moved wasn't affecting the production schedule of the book. I took it to mean that around the time the kickstarter ended that the pdf would be ready. Presumably they will need the kickstarter to complete to know how many copies they need to print, and that number affects how long it'll take to go from pdf-ready to physical copies in our greedy little hands. 

I think they said that backers should get something as soon as the kickstarter ends, but I'd have to search through the podcast to find it. (Possibly the final pdf, possibly a pre-release pdf that's not quite ready. A lot of RPG kickstarters send out a pdf that doesn't have all the art, or the index isn't finished, of the pdf doesn't have all the fancy hyperlink bookmarks, etc.)

Can anyone tell me if the Sentinels RPG will allow you to make your own heros, and if so how?

RI
rickjonzz
2019-01-23 22:52 UTC
#20

They broadcast 2 mini-campaigns where folks played original characters. There's a step by step process, and you have the option to roll randomly or pick items at each step. It's very simple. You pick/roll what you were before becoming a superhero (nerdy high school kid, billionaire genius philanthropist, etc) which determines some of your Qualities. Then you pick/roll an origin (bitten by radioactive spider, struck by lightning during a particle accelerator accident) and archetype (speedster, blaster, shapechanger) which determine what sort of powers (and some more Qualities) you have. If you check GTG's YouTube page, you can see both campaigns character creation episodes.
